About This School

Sebring Pre-K Center is a public elementary in Sebring, Florida, serving 136 students in grades PK-PK. The school maintains a student-teacher ratio of 17:1 with 8 te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$62,874. Students at the school represent a diverse demographic, with the population consisting of 43% White, 43% Hispanic, 11% Black, 1% Asian, and 1% Two or More Races. The student body is composed of 53% male and 47% female.
